为了充分利用微信平台的潜力,开发者们需要通过微信开放平台提供的接口进行应用开发,其中,“微信授权回调域名”便是这一过程中不可或缺的一环
本文将深入探讨微信授权回调域名的概念、重要性、配置方法以及其在构建安全高效微信生态接入中的关键作用
一、微信授权回调域名的概念解析 微信授权回调域名,简而言之,是微信开放平台在OAuth2.0授权流程中用于接收微信服务器发送的授权结果(如用户信息、访问令牌等)的域名地址
当用户通过微信客户端点击授权按钮,同意应用获取其信息时,微信服务器会向开发者预先配置的回调域名发送一个包含授权结果的HTTP请求
这一机制确保了信息的安全传输,同时让开发者能够即时处理授权结果,实现用户信息的获取与后续服务的提供
二、为何微信授权回调域名至关重要 1.安全性保障:微信通过回调域名的验证,有效防止了未授权域名接收敏感信息,从而保护了用户数据的安全
只有经过验证的域名才能接收到微信服务器发送的授权信息,这一机制大大降低了数据泄露的风险
2.流程自动化:正确的配置使得授权流程能够自动化进行,无需人工干预
用户一旦完成授权,系统即刻通过回调接口处理授权结果,极大提升了用户体验和应用的响应速度
3.合规性要求:微信平台对开发者的接入有明确的规定,包括回调域名的配置
未按照要求配置可能导致应用无法正常使用微信登录、分享等功能,甚至面临下架风险
4.扩展性与灵活性:通过回调机制,开发者可以灵活地在后端处理各种授权逻辑,如用户注册、登录状态同步、权限分配等,为应用的扩展提供了坚实的基础
三、如何配置微信授权回调域名 1.登录微信开放平台:首先,开发者需登录微信开放平台管理后台,确保拥有对应应用的管理权限
2.进入开发设置:在应用管理页面,找到“开发”-“接口权限”-“网页服务”-“网页帐号”-“网页授权获取用户基本信息”模块
3.配置回调域名:点击“修改”按钮,进入回调域名配置页面
在此页面,开发者需要输入希望接收授权回调通知的域名,并确保该域名已通过微信的安全校验(通常涉及域名DNS解析、文件验证等步骤)
4.验证与保存:提交域名后,微信会要求开发者在指定位置放置验证文件或修改DNS记录以验证域名的所有权
验证通过后,保存设置,即可完成回调域名的配置
四、实践中的注意事项与优化建议 - HTTPS加密:回调域名必须使用HTTPS协议,这是微信对数据传输安全的基本要求,也是保障用户数据安全的重要措施
- 域名稳定性:确保配置的域名稳定可靠,避免因域名解析问题导致